The MCRD Museum Foundation is a nonprofit organization established in 1988 to preserve and promote Marine Corps history through historic preservation, conservation, and educational outreach. Based in San Diego, California, the foundation supports the Command Museum’s programs, scholarships, grants, and volunteer docent activities, while collaborating with local community and civilian groups to honor Marines and veterans from different eras and conflicts. Its initiatives include a gift shop that funds museum programs and exhibits, and efforts to recognize service through education and community engagement. The organization operates within the museums, historical sites, and zoos sector, focusing on ongoing civilian support to sustain museum activities beyond government funding, and serving Marines, sailors, veterans, and the surrounding community.
